What companies run services between Dunfermline, Scotland and Bridge of Earn, Scotland?

Ember operates a bus from St John's & St Columba's Church to Old Edinburgh Road every 15 minutes, and the journey takes 33 min. Stagecoach East Scotland also services this route hourly.
